How they compare

Canada currently reports 74.19 Percentage of population in the same subgroup against 72.68 Percentage of population in the same subgroup in United States of America, a difference of 1.51 Percentage of population in the same subgroup.

Across all 6 years both countries report, Canada has been ahead every year.

Canada ranks 13th and United States of America ranks 15th of 28 countries.

Canada has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
